Quick Summary
The Department of the Navy / NAVSUP WEAPON SYSTEMS SUPPORT MECH has issued a presolicitation for the manufacture/repair of CIRCUIT CARD ASSEMB (NSN 7H-5998-016566381-GL, TDP VER 002, REF NR 6570465-002). The Government intends to solicit and negotiate with only one source under FAR 6.302-1. This is a Total Small Business Set-Aside. Interested parties are invited to identify their interest and capability or submit proposals.
Scope of Work
This requirement is for 37 EA of CIRCUIT CARD ASSEMB (NSN 7H-5998-016566381-GL, TDP VER 002, REF NR 6570465-002) with deliveries to various destinations. The manufacture/repair of this part requires special test and/or inspection facilities to ensure ultra-precision quality and system integrity.

Evaluation
The Government intends to negotiate with a single source. However, all proposals, quotations, or capability statements received within 45 days of publication (or by the response date of April 3, 2026) will be considered. Information received will be used to determine if a competitive procurement is possible. A decision not to compete is at the Government's discretion.
